Homemade cranberry sauce is a holiday essential—bright, tangy, and perfectly balanced between sweet and tart. Unlike store-bought versions, making it from scratch is quick, simple, and full of flavor. This recipe is versatile enough to pair with turkey, roast chicken, or even as a topping for desserts.

Ingredients

  • 12 oz fresh or frozen cranberries
  • ¾ cup granulated sugar (adjust to taste)
  • ½ cup orange juice (freshly squeezed preferred)
  • Zest of 1 orange
  • 1 cinnamon stick (optional)
  • Pinch of salt

Instructions

  1. Prep your cranberries:
    Rinse fresh cranberries and pick out any soft or damaged ones. If using frozen, no need to thaw—just rinse lightly.

  2. Combine ingredients:
    In a medium saucepan, combine cranberries, sugar, orange juice, orange zest, cinnamon stick, and a pinch of salt.

  3. Cook the sauce:
    Place the saucepan over medium heat. Stir occasionally until the sugar dissolves and the cranberries start to pop, about 8–10 minutes.

  4. Simmer and thicken:
    Reduce heat and let the sauce simmer for another 5–7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until it reaches your desired consistency. Remove the cinnamon stick.

  5. Cool and store:
    Transfer to a serving dish or jar. The sauce will thicken as it cools. Store in the fridge for up to 1 week.

Flavor Variations

  • Spiced cranberry sauce: Add a pinch of cloves or nutmeg for warmth.

  • Boozy cranberry sauce: Stir in 1–2 tbsp of bourbon or port after cooking.

  • Fruity twist: Add ½ cup chopped apples or pears for extra texture and sweetness.
